About 2-(3-methylphenoxy)-N-[2-methyl-5-([1,3]thiazolo[5,4-b]pyridin-2-yl)phenyl]acetamide
2-(3-methylphenoxy)-N-[2-methyl-5-([1,3]thiazolo[5,4-b]pyridin-2-yl)phenyl]acetamide (PubChem CID 121024714) has the molecular formula C22H19N3O2S
and a molecular weight of 389.48 g/mol. Its IUPAC name is 2-(3-methylphenoxy)-N-[2-methyl-5-([1,3]thiazolo[5,4-b]pyridin-2-yl)phenyl]acetamide.

What is the SMILES notation for 2-(3-methylphenoxy)-N-[2-methyl-5-([1,3]thiazolo[5,4-b]pyridin-2-yl)phenyl]acetamide?
The canonical SMILES for 2-(3-methylphenoxy)-N-[2-methyl-5-([1,3]thiazolo[5,4-b]pyridin-2-yl)phenyl]acetamide is Cc1cccc(OCC(=O)Nc2cc(-c3nc4cccnc4s3)ccc2C)c1.
What is the InChIKey of 2-(3-methylphenoxy)-N-[2-methyl-5-([1,3]thiazolo[5,4-b]pyridin-2-yl)phenyl]acetamide?
The InChIKey is CWFVEPSOAWIRPS-UHFFFAOYSA-N. The full InChI is InChI=1S/C22H19N3O2S/c1-14-5-3-6-17(11-14)27-13-20(26)24-19-12-16(9-8-15(19)2)21-25-18-7-4-10-23-22(18)28-21/h3-12H,13H2,1-2H3,(H,24,26).
What are the key properties of 2-(3-methylphenoxy)-N-[2-methyl-5-([1,3]thiazolo[5,4-b]pyridin-2-yl)phenyl]acetamide?
2-(3-methylphenoxy)-N-[2-methyl-5-([1,3]thiazolo[5,4-b]pyridin-2-yl)phenyl]acetamide has a molecular weight of 389.48 g/mol, XLogP of 4.99, 5 rotatable bonds, 1 hydrogen bond donors, and 5 hydrogen bond acceptors.
